I'm sending GPRS-commands to my FMT100. During remote configuration there is quite a number of commands. My goal is to match each received answer to one of queries, that server has sent to the device before. Is it possible?
As I see, there is no any identifier of command in Codec12 or Codec14, which could tell me if particular answer is an answer for particular query. Is it planned to expand the protocol in near future?

The scenario related to my problem is as follows:
- server sends query "A" to device
- device doesn't answer, because of poor GSM signal (we don't know if device received query or not)
- after a while server repeats query "A"
- still no answer
- after another while server sends query "B"
- after another period of time device responds, i.e. "unknown command or invalid format"

How do I know which command is it answer to?

There is no such plans for now to expand protocol. Thank you for suggestion.

Device responds immediately after GPRS command is sent. If command is sent and there is no response device will not respond to this command "A". In such case device will answer to the last GPRS command "B".
